dedecms环境配置遇到哪些常见问题?如何高效解决?

Dedecms环境配置指南

dedecms环境配置遇到哪些常见问题?如何高效解决?

准备工作

在配置Dedecms环境之前,我们需要做好以下准备工作:

  1. 下载Dedecms安装包:我们需要从官方网站下载最新的Dedecms安装包,下载完成后,解压安装包。

  2. 准备数据库:Dedecms支持MySQL、SQL Server和SQLite等多种数据库,我们以MySQL为例,需要在本地或远程服务器上安装MySQL数据库,并创建一个新的数据库。

  3. 准备PHP环境:Dedecms是一款基于PHP的CMS系统,因此我们需要在服务器上安装PHP环境,建议使用PHP 7.2或更高版本。

  4. 准备Apache/Nginx服务器:Dedecms可以使用Apache或Nginx作为Web服务器,确保服务器已安装并正常运行。

配置步骤

创建数据库和用户

在MySQL中,创建一个新的数据库和用户,用于存储Dedecms的数据,以下为MySQL命令示例:

CREATE DATABASE dedecms;
CREATE USER 'dedecmsuser'@'localhost' IDENTIFIED BY 'dedecmspassword';
GRANT ALL PRIVILEGES ON dedecms.* TO 'dedecmsuser'@'localhost';
FLUSH PRIVILEGES;

安装Dedecms

将解压后的Dedecms安装包上传到服务器上的指定目录,以下为常见操作步骤:

(1)将解压后的dedecms文件夹上传到服务器根目录或指定目录。

(2)在浏览器中访问http://你的域名/,进入Dedecms安装向导。

dedecms环境配置遇到哪些常见问题?如何高效解决?

(3)根据向导提示,填写数据库连接信息(数据库类型、服务器地址、数据库名、用户名、密码等)。

(4)设置管理员账号和密码。

(5)点击“安装”按钮,等待安装完成。

配置PHP环境

确保PHP环境已正确安装,并配置好以下参数:

(1)开启PHP的GD库:用于生成图片验证码。

extension=gd

(2)开启PHP的MBString库:用于处理多字节字符。

extension=mbstring

(3)开启PHP的文件上传功能。

file_uploads = On
upload_max_filesize = 10M
post_max_size = 10M

配置Apache/Nginx服务器

(1)Apache配置:

编辑httpd.conf文件,添加以下内容:

<Directory "/var/www/html/dedecms">
    AllowOverride All
    Options Indexes FollowSymLinks
    Require all granted
</Directory>

(2)Nginx配置:

编辑nginx.conf文件,添加以下内容:

dedecms环境配置遇到哪些常见问题?如何高效解决?

server {
    listen 80;
    server_name yourdomain.com;
    root /var/www/html/dedecms;
    index index.php index.html index.htm;
    location / {
        try_files $uri $uri/ /index.php?$query_string;
    }
    location ~ .php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ass 127.0.0.1:9000;
        f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
        include fastcgi_params;
    }
}

FAQs

Q:为什么我的Dedecms安装失败?

A:安装失败可能由以下原因引起:

(1)数据库连接信息错误。

(2)PHP环境配置不正确。

(3)Apache/Nginx服务器配置错误。

请仔细检查相关配置,确保无误。

Q:Dedecms在安装过程中提示“无法写入配置文件”,怎么办?

A:出现此问题通常是因为配置文件权限不正确,请修改配置文件(如config.php)的权限,使其可写,以下是Linux系统中修改文件权限的命令:

chmod 666 /path/to/config.php

修改权限后,重新尝试安装Dedecms。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/121233.html

(0)
上一篇 2025年11月28日 10:10
下一篇 2025年11月28日 10:13

相关推荐

  • 配置javaee环境报错怎么办,javaee配置教程

    在Java EE开发环境中,配置的正确性与稳定性直接决定了企业级应用的性能上限与安全边界,许多开发者往往陷入“代码优先”的误区,忽视了底层环境配置的精细化调优,导致生产环境出现内存溢出、连接池耗尽或启动缓慢等严重问题,要实现高可用、高性能的Java EE应用,必须从JVM参数优化、应用服务器配置、中间件集成以及……

    2026年5月31日
    0283
  • 安全删除fat磁盘数据文件后能彻底恢复吗?

    FAT文件系统数据删除原理在探讨安全删除FAT磁盘数据文件之前,首先需要理解FAT(File Allocation Table)文件系统的数据存储机制,FAT文件系统通过文件分配表记录磁盘簇的分配状态,每个文件在存储时会被分配多个簇,而FAT表则通过链式指针将这些簇串联起来,形成完整的数据链,当用户删除文件时……

    2025年11月24日
    02030
  • 帝国CMS配置文件中,有哪些关键设置需要特别注意?

    帝国CMS配置文件:帝国CMS是一款功能强大的内容管理系统,其配置文件在系统运行过程中起着至关重要的作用,本文将详细介绍帝国CMS配置文件的相关知识,包括配置文件的位置、内容、修改方法等,配置文件位置帝国CMS的配置文件位于网站根目录下的“config”文件夹中,主要文件有:inc/config.php:系统核……

    2025年11月2日
    01920
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• WAMP配置网站时,有哪些常见问题需要注意和解决?

    WAMP 配置网站:从入门到实践WAMP简介WAMP是Windows、Apache、MySQL和PHP的缩写,是一种在Windows操作系统上运行的Web服务器环境,它为开发者提供了一个完整的开发平台,可以方便地搭建和测试PHP和MySQL应用程序,本文将详细介绍WAMP的配置过程,帮助您快速搭建一个属于自己的……

    2025年11月30日
    02310

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注